Job description

Responsibilities

  • Draft, review, and organize legal documents including contracts, subcontracts, NDAs, and corporate resolutions
  • Maintain and update corporate records, minute books, and legal databases
  • Conduct legal research and summarize findings for internal use
  • Assist in preparing materials for litigation, arbitration, or regulatory filings
  • Monitor and track deadlines for legal filings, permits, and licenses
  • Liaise with external counsel, regulatory bodies, and internal departments
  • Support due diligence and compliance efforts for corporate transactions and projects
  • Assist with the implementation and maintenance of legal policies and procedures
  • Other duties as assigned

Technical Requirements

  • Paralegal diploma or certificate from a recognized institution
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ience in a paralegal or similar role, preferably in a corporate or construction environment
  • Membership in the Canadian Association of Paralegals is considered an asset but not a requirement
  • Strong understanding of corporate law, contract law, and regulatory compliance
  • Experience in the construction or real estate industry would be considered an asset
  • Familiarity with construction contracts (., CCDC documents)
  • Prior experience working with contractual documents, including drafting, reviewing, and organizing agreements
